ASUS launches MeMO Pad ME172V

The 7-inch tablet runs on Android Jelly Bean.

By CBR Staff Writer

ASUS has introduced a new, low-end Android tablet called the MeMO Pad ME172V. The tablet will be launched in select countries (primarily in emerging markets) in the coming weeks.

The company said it will be available in the US for $149 in April this year.

The 7-inch tablet runs on Android Jelly Bean with a 1,024×600 resolution screen and powered by a 1GHz VIA WM8950 processor.

The ME172V ships in 8GB or 16GB configurations and features a 4270mAh, 16Whr battery, a 1-megapixel camera and is capable of 720p HD video capture at 30fps.

Other features of the tablet include 1GB of RAM, a headphone jack, microphone, a micro USB port, a gyroscope and 802.11b/g/n Wi-Fi.
